In hospital environments, Povidone-Iodine is a staple for surgical site preparation and for the disinfection of healthcare workers' hands. Its ability to rapidly kill a wide range of bacteria, viruses, and fungi helps create a sterile field, significantly lowering the chances of surgical site infections. The controlled release of iodine from the povidone complex ensures sustained antimicrobial action, providing robust protection during procedures. Understanding the correct application and handling of Povidone Iodine is crucial for maximizing its effectiveness in these critical scenarios. This includes ensuring proper contact time and avoiding conditions that might reduce its efficacy, such as the presence of excessive organic matter.

Beyond the operating theater, Povidone Iodine is widely used in clinical settings for wound care. Minor cuts, abrasions, and burns can serve as entry points for pathogens, and applying PVP-I promptly helps to cleanse the area and prevent infection. Its versatility in formulation – available as solutions, ointments, and sprays – allows for flexible application depending on the specific wound and patient needs.
